There are two types of salt, broadly speaking: sea or evaporative salt (which comes from saltwater) and rock salt (which comes from the land).\u00a0\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n\n            <\/div>\n        \n                            \n                    <div class=\"image-with-text__image\">\n                <img dec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Salt Types\"  src=\"https:\/\/www.tilda.com\/en-us\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2022\/05\/Salt1.jpg\" width=\"\" height=\"\" loading=\"lazy\"\/>            <\/div>\n            <\/div>\n<\/section>\n\n\n<section class=\"content-section content-section--top-mask\">\n        \n    <div class=\"image-with-text container container--small\">\n                    <div class=\"image-with-text__content\">\n                <h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>Sea Salt<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Sea salt is the broad term that generally refers to what\u2019s left behind when seawater evaporates. Some are highly refined and pretty close to neutral in flavor, while other unrefined varieties carry a clean yet distinctive taste.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">\n<h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>Fine Sea Salt\u00a0<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Fine sea salt has been crushed to a sandy texture which means it\u2019s ready to sprinkle over any dish and will dissolve easily during cooking.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">\n<h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>Coarse Sea Salt\u00a0<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Coarse sea salt works great as a seafood, poultry, or meat rub; when cooked with a bit of fat \u2013 like olive oil or butter \u2013\u00a0 in the oven, the results are as delicious as you may be imagining!\u00a0\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><b>Recipe Inspiration: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> A simple marinade gives this <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.tilda.com\/en-us\/recipes\/salmon-fish-pies\/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Salmon fish pie<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> maximum flavor!\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">\n\n            <\/div>\n        \n                            \n                    <div class=\"image-with-text__image\">\n                <img dec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Salt Types\"  src=\"https:\/\/www.tilda.com\/en-us\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2022\/05\/Sea-Salt-2.jpg\" width=\"\" height=\"\" loading=\"lazy\"\/>            <\/div>\n            <\/div>\n<\/section>\n\n<section class=\"content-section content-section--top-mask content-section-- u-contrast-text--\">\n    <div class=\"free-content container container--small\">\n                    <div class=\"free-content__content user-content\">\n                <h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>Delicate Flakes\u00a0<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">Delicate flakes add texture and extra flavor, but should only be used where they can be fully appreciated\u2014think a few generous flecks over a finished steak, rather than salting your pasta water. Simply sprinkle flakes on a dish right before serving\u00a0 &#8211; the texture makes all the difference for steamed or grilled vegetables, a thick cut of meat, or eggs.<\/p>\n<h3 style=\"text-align: left;\">Table Salt<\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">When it comes to seasoning water before cooking vegetables, rice or pasta in the pot or stirring into soups, this salt is the ideal choice because it dissolves quickly.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">Recipe Inspiration: Season this light <a href=\"https:\/\/www.tilda.com\/en-us\/recipes\/chicken-puy-lentil-soup\/\">Chicken Puy Lentil Soup<\/a> to your liking with ginger and curry spices.<\/p>\n<h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><\/h3>\n<h3 style=\"text-align: left;\">Kosher Salt<\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">Firstly, this salt gets its name from its uncanny ability to draw the moisture out of meat before cooking.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">Kosher salt enhances the flavor of foods instead of simply making them taste salty, which is why a lot of cooks prefer it over table salt. This may seem counterintuitive but wider grains offer a more subtle flavor than their finer counterparts. Its coarse, uniform, easy-to-pinch granules are also easy to control.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">Another benefit is that Kosher salt doesn\u2019t have iodine, which offers a bitter taste.<\/p>\n\n            <\/div>\n            <\/div>\n<\/section>\n\n\n<section class=\"content-section content-section--top-mask content-section--teal\">\n        \n    <div class=\"image-with-text container container--small\">\n                    <div class=\"image-with-text__content\">\n                <h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>Himalayan Pink Salt<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Often mined in the Punjab region of Pakistan near the Himalayas, Himalayan pink salt falls into the tiny percentage of rock salt that\u2019s actually used in cooking. Himalayan pink salt is loved for its rosy glow and its subtly sweet flavor.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Often used in block or slab form as a cooking surface, but also available in the more traditional coarse salt or fine grained variety, this sparkling sodium can be used for all your salting needs, from seasoning or finishing. Swap in Himalayan pink salt if you want to enhance other flavors in the dish by toning down the salty notes.\u00a0\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><b>Note: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Though the flavor is more subtle, Himalayan pink salt is not a low-sodium alternative.<\/span><\/p>\n\n            <\/div>\n        \n                            \n                    <div class=\"image-with-text__image\">\n                <img dec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Salt Types\"  src=\"https:\/\/www.tilda.com\/en-us\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2022\/05\/Himalayan-Pink-Salt-3.jpg\" width=\"\" height=\"\" loading=\"lazy\"\/>            <\/div>\n            <\/div>\n<\/section>\n\n<section class=\"content-section content-section--top-mask content-section-- u-contrast-text--\">\n    <div class=\"free-content container container--small\">\n                    <div class=\"free-content__content user-content\">\n                <h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>Black Salt<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">There are two main types of salt commonly called \u201cblack salt.\u201d Both salts have a high mineral content, which contributes to their strong flavors, and are at their best used to add some flare or a little something extra to a finished dish.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><b>Black Lava Salt: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> The first refers to a seasoning that combines sea salt and volcanic clay or activated charcoal, sometimes called Hawaiian or black lava salt. These crunchy crystals have an intensely earthy yet smoky aroma which adds some serious flavor, but needs to be used sparingly. In fact, it is often used for plating and appearance rather than as a part of a recipe.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><b>Himalayan Black Salt: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Next there\u2019s the flavor bomb that is kala namak or Himalayan black salt. This addictive South Asian rock salt is known for its salty, sour, and tangy all-at-once taste. It has a sulfurous aroma and savory edge, and is often used to add an eggy flavor to dishes. Black salt is common in Asian \u2014 particularly\u00a0 Indian \u2014\u00a0 cuisines. This flavor enhancer is a key ingredient in chaat masala \u2014 a spice blend that is sprinkled on savory snacks and finished dishes.\u00a0\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><b>Recipe Inspiration: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Pair fragrant Tilda Pure Basmati with a flavorful curry such as <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.tilda.com\/en-us\/recipes\/vegetable-rogan-josh\/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Vegetable Rogan Josh<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">. Add a pinch of chaat masala just before serving to take those dishes to the next level.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n\n            <\/div>\n            <\/div>\n<\/section>\n\n\n<section class=\"content-section content-section--top-mask content-section--teal\">\n        \n    <div class=\"image-with-text container container--small\">\n                    <div class=\"image-with-text__content\">\n                <h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>Black Pepper<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Now that we\u2019ve seen how the world\u2019s favorite flavor enhancer works, let\u2019s dive into the world&#8217;s favorite spice.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">\n<h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>What is Pepper?<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Black pepper starts life as berries in a clump on a flowering vine (like grapes). The berry is picked just before it is fully ripe, then dried until it shrivels and the skin turns black or dark brown, producing what we know as black peppercorns.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\">\n<h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>Where does Black Pepper Originate?\u00a0<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Native to Southern India, today black pepper is grown throughout the tropics. As the world\u2019s most popular spice, it is grown and harvested throughout the world\u2019s major spice regions, from Indonesia to Ecuador and Brazil. And, just as with grapes used in wine making or salt, the soil and growing conditions have an impact on flavor profile.<\/span><\/p>\n\n            <\/div>\n        \n                            \n                    <div class=\"image-with-text__image\">\n                <img dec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Black pepper\"  src=\"https:\/\/www.tilda.com\/en-us\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2022\/05\/Black-pepper-1.jpg\" width=\"\" height=\"\" loading=\"lazy\"\/>            <\/div>\n            <\/div>\n<\/section>\n\n<section class=\"content-section content-section--top-mask content-section-- u-contrast-text--\">\n    <div class=\"free-content container container--small\">\n                    <div class=\"free-content__content user-content\">\n                <h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>How to use Black Pepper<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Unlike salt, black peppers\u2019 bitter bite and strong aroma don\u2019t enhance the flavor of a dish. Just as the colors generally suggest, black pepper can be thought of as the yin to salt\u2019s yang. In fact, the two seasonings have opposite effects: while salt is used to coax out pre-existing flavor from foods, black pepper often changes or overshadows them.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Black peppercorns have the strongest flavor of the peppercorn family \u2013 just a freshly-ground-pinch will add a bit of background heat, as well as some deliciously earthy zing to your food.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Black pepper is available whole, cracked, and either coarsely or finely ground. But, whenever possible, invest in a pepper mill and use whole peppercorns \u2013 you\u2019ll be rewarded with more vibrant and powerful flavors than if you use pre-ground. With a flick of the wrist a good grinder can crush black peppercorns to a fine or coarse texture (depending on your recipe or personal preference).\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n\n            <\/div>\n            <\/div>\n<\/section>\n\n\n<section class=\"content-section content-section--top-mask content-section--teal\">\n        \n    <div class=\"image-with-text container container--small\">\n                    <div class=\"image-with-text__content\">\n                <h3 style=\"text-align: left;\"><strong>What\u2019s the Difference Between Black and White Pepper?<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p style=\"text-align: left;\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The main difference between white and black pepper is how they\u2019re picked and processed, which in turn affects the flavor and potency. White pepper is picked from the same pepper plant; however, the berries for white pepper are picked at full ripeness. They\u2019re then soaked in water to ferment, before the outer layer is removed leaving only the inner seed. Because the skin is removed, some of the flavor is taken, which is why white pepper is milder than black pepper.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n\n            <\/div>\n        \n                            \n                    <div class=\"image-with-text__image\">\n                <img decoding=\"async\" alt=\"Pepper,Seeds,Or,Pepper,Corns,Collection,Isolated,On,White,Background\"  src=\"https:\/\/www.tilda.com\/en-us\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2022\/05\/bp-2.jpg\" width=\"\" height=\"\" loading=\"lazy\"\/>            <\/div>\n            <\/div>\n<\/section>\n\n<section class=\"content-section content-section--top-mask content-section-- u-contrast-text--\">\n    <div class=\"free-content container container--small\">\n                    <div class=\"free-content__content user-content\">\n                <h3><strong>When Should Salt and Pepper be Added During the Cooking Process?\u00a0\u00a0<\/strong><\/h3>\n<p><b>Starches: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> In order to get all the flavor yet none of the sodium, make sure to add a pinch of salt when boiling rice and pasta.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><b>Meat: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Always add a salt rub (with or without other herbs and spices) before cooking meat; salted raw meat will absorb maximum flavor.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><b>Cooking Tip: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> For meat and chicken, a salt brine may work but avoid it for pork as it might get spongy if brined.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><b>Vegetables: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">You want crunchy grains sprinkled on top of your mouth watering sauteed vegetables, so unless you want a soggy texture, add salt and pepper right before serving. Of course, as salt extracts moisture, there are times \u2013 like while preparing tomatoes or mushrooms \u2013 that you may want to add a pinch at the beginning of the process.<\/span><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><b>Beans: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">If you opt for dry goods, rather than canned beans, you may be accustomed to soaking legumes in salt water overnight. Adding salt can be done during this soaking process or before serving, but adding salt while cooking is thought to make beans tough.<\/span><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><b>Soup: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> As salt dissolves evenly in liquids like water and broth, it can be added at any stage.
